scheduled refresh errors with mapped drives

drive.GIF

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

I have adjusted the path from the mapping of Z to the actual path on to the server location, but this does seem to work.

I modified the querry to al

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

yes that is true, but i do believe that i found the problem.

when i have opened the query and modified the path  the system simply added the new path to the data soruce, and did not remove or overwrite the existing one with the mapped drive. i simply edited the incorrect data source to the correct path and it seems to have fixed the issue. thanks
